The artist known for painting the Mona Lisa is Leonardo da Vinci. This iconic painting is one of the most famous works in Western art, renowned for its sophisticated technique and the enigmatic expression of the subject, Lisa Gherardini. Leonardo da Vinci, a quintessential figure of the Italian Renaissance, not only excelled in painting but also made significant contributions to fields such as science, anatomy, and engineering.

Da Vinci's mastery of light, shadow, and perspective is particularly evident in the Mona Lisa, as he creates depth and a lifelike quality that captivates viewers even centuries after its creation. The painting's innovative use of sfumato—a technique that creates the illusion of depth through soft transitions between colors—adds to the subtle richness of the work.

While Raphael and Michelangelo were also prominent artists of the Renaissance, they are known for different masterpieces and contributions to art and sculpture. Vincent van Gogh, meanwhile, was a post-Impressionist painter whose style significantly deviated from the techniques used in works like the Mona Lisa. Thus, Leonardo da Vinci stands out as the definitive creator of this celebrated painting.
